About Strickland & Kendall, L.L.C.

Strickland & Kendall, L.L.C. provides legal representation for individuals facing criminal charges in Montgomery, Alabama. The firm focuses exclusively on criminal law, offering expertise in a range of offenses from misdemeanors to serious felonies. The attorneys at Strickland & Kendall are committed to ensuring that their clients receive a fair trial and protecting their legal rights throughout the judicial process. With a reputation for integrity and diligence, Strickland & Kendall approaches each case with a thorough understanding of the law and a strategic mindset. The firm emphasizes open communication with clients, ensuring they are informed of their options and the progress of their case. This client-centered approach fosters trust and confidence, which are essential in the often stressful context of criminal proceedings. The attorneys are experienced in negotiating plea deals, preparing for trial, and representing clients in court. They are dedicated to building strong defenses tailored to the unique circumstances of each case. Strickland & Kendall aims to minimize the impact of criminal charges on their clients' lives while striving for the best possible outcomes.
